About This Item
Text is clean and unmarked. Covers are intact with a small crease on the front inside near the spine. Volume is age toned. From the front cover, "This heartening novel about the conflict of Christianity and atheism in Red China has been made into an unforgettable motion picture starring William Holden, Clifton Webb, and France Nuyen - a 20th Century Fox production filmed in Cinemascope."
